eth_getUncleCountByBlockNumber - Fantom
eth_getUncleCountByBlockNumber. Retrieves the number of uncle blocks referenced by a specific block identified by its number, allowing users to understand the block's inclusion of additional block references.

Request
Examples
curl https://fantom.drpc.org \
  -X POST \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  --data '{"method":"eth_getUncleCountByBlockNumber","params":["0xc5043f"],"id":1,"jsonrpc":"2.0"}'
Response
200
{
  "jsonrpc": "2.0",
  "id": 1,
  "result": "0x0"
}Request params
